What can I see and do near Palais des Congrès?
You'll want to browse the collections at Felicien Rops Museum, Musée de Groesbeeck-de-Croix and Tresor d'Hugo d'Oignies. Castle of Namur, Terra Nova and St. Aubain Cathedral are monuments to see when you're exploring the area around Palais des Congrès. Attractions like Musée des Arts Anciens du Namurois and Musée de la Fraise highlight the local culture.
